The marketing of services differs from the marketing of products because services are tangible and separable from the service provider.True / False.

Respuesta :

eikujeyisi
eikujeyisi eikujeyisi
  • 18-01-2020

Answer:

False.

Explanation:

Services are intangible. This means they do not have a physical presence and cannot be seen, touched and perceived as opposed to products which are physical in nature.

Also, services are inseparable; meaning that they cannot be separated from the person providing the service.

Products on the other hand are tangible and separable.
